What does Cho mean in Italian?

Ciao (/ˈtʃaʊ/; Italian pronunciation: [ˈtʃaːo]) is an informal salutation in the Italian language that is used for both “hello” and “goodbye”. Originally from the Venetian language, it has entered the vocabulary of English and of many other languages around the world.

What is Ninna?

Ninna (仁和) was a Japanese era name (年号, nengō, “year name”) after Gangyō and before Kanpyō. This period spanned the years from February 885 through April 889. The reigning emperors were Kōkō-tennō (光孝天皇) and Uda-tennō (宇多天皇).

Is ciao rude?

Ciao is probably the most common greeting among friends in Italy. However, it’s an informal word and sometimes it’s better to opt for something else.

What is Ti Voglio Bene?

In fact Italian has three other little words that are just as important: ti voglio bene. Literally they mean ‘I want good things for you’ or ‘I wish you well’ and, while that might sound a bit formal to English ears, in Italy it’s used more widely than ‘I love you’ (ti amo).

What does Basta mean Italian?

that’s enough!
Today’s word is a wonderfully peremptory phrase for signalling that you’ve had just about all you can take: basta. It means ‘that’s enough! ‘ and we like to imagine saying it while reclining on a divan and raising a single finger to signal our displeasure. Ora basta!
